What is an M12x1 Flange Nut?


The designation M12x1 indicates that this nut has a metric coarse thread of 12mm in diameter and a thread pitch of 1mm. The flange refers to the integrated wider surface that provides additional bearing area in applications, which helps distribute the load over a larger area compared to standard nuts. This feature significantly minimizes the risk of damage to the parts being fastened and can enhance joint stability.


Flange nuts can be available in various materials, including steel, stainless steel, and aluminum, catering to a wide array of environmental conditions and load requirements. The choice of material can affect its resistance to corrosion, weight, and strength.


Applications


M12x1 flange nuts find extensive use in various industries due to their sturdy construction and versatile design. Often utilized in automotive applications, these nuts are integral in securing components such as exhaust systems, suspension parts, and engine components. Additionally, they are prominent in construction, machinery assemblies, and even in furniture manufacturing where a more robust fastening solution is preferable.


The aviation industry also benefits from the unique properties of flange nuts, where lightweight yet strong fasteners are required. Their ability to resist loosening due to vibration makes them an ideal choice for critical applications.

Advantages of Using M12x1 Flange Nuts


1. Load Distribution The flange provides a larger surface area, which effectively distributes the load across the material being fastened. This helps in reducing the likelihood of damage to softer materials.


2. Vibration Resistance Flange nuts are less likely to loosen when subjected to vibration, making them suitable for dynamic applications. This feature is crucial in automotive and aerospace industries where safety is paramount.


3. Ease of Installation The design of the flange allows for straightforward installation, as it provides a built-in washer effect. This can reduce the number of components required in assembly, ultimately simplifying the process.


4. Greater Stability The added stability from the flange design contributes to more secure fastening, which is vital in high-stress applications.
